Veritas Farms, Inc.: M&A transaction — Veritas Farms acquires Asystem supplement brand; issues 103.6M shares; appoints new leadership

M&A Transactions SEC 8-K Item 2.01/5.01 confidence 0.9

Veritas Farms, Inc. completed an acquisition involving Asystem Inc. for issuance of 103,570,600 shares of Veritas common stock and assumption of certain liabilities (closed 2023-08-25).

On August 25, 2023, the Company acquired substantially all of the assets and business (the “Acquired Assets”) of Asystem Inc. (“Asystem”), a Delaware corporation.
